鸟哥的Linux笔记是Linux系统学习领域中最具影响力的教程之一,由鸟哥(刘遄)撰写,内容系统全面、语言通俗易懂,涵盖了Linux操作系统的基础知识、命令行操作、系统管理、网络配置、硬件管理等多个方面。该笔记因其实用性、易读性和高覆盖率,成为了许多Linux初学者和进阶用户的首选学习资料。其内容不仅适合初学者入门,也适用于有一定基础的用户进行系统优化和管理。
除了这些以外呢,鸟哥的笔记注重实践,强调动手操作的重要性,帮助读者在实际操作中掌握Linux系统的核心概念和技能。
也是因为这些,鸟哥的Linux笔记在Linux学习领域具有不可替代的地位,是学习Linux系统不可或缺的参考书籍。 鸟哥的Linux笔记以其系统性、实用性与易读性著称,是Linux系统学习的权威指南。本文将从笔记的结构、内容深度、学习方法、应用场景等多个维度,详细解析该笔记的实用价值,并结合实际操作案例,为读者提供系统性的学习路径和操作建议。通过深入分析笔记中的核心知识点与操作技巧,读者可以更高效地掌握Linux系统,提升系统管理与运维能力。 鸟哥的Linux笔记概述 鸟哥的Linux笔记是一本以Linux系统为核心、以实践为导向的教程,内容涵盖从基础安装、系统管理到高级配置的各个方面。笔记的结构清晰,分为多个章节,每个章节都配有详细的命令示例、操作步骤和常见问题解答,非常适合初学者逐步掌握Linux系统。
除了这些以外呢,笔记中还包含大量实际案例,帮助读者在实践中理解理论知识。 学习路径与内容结构 鸟哥的Linux笔记内容结构紧凑,覆盖了Linux系统的各个方面,主要包括以下几个部分: 1.基础安装与系统环境搭建 - Linux发行版的选择与安装 - 系统启动与关机操作 - 系统文件结构与目录管理 - 用户与组管理 - 系统服务与进程管理 2.命令行操作与常用命令 - 基础命令与常用操作 - 文件与目录操作命令 - 系统监控与日志管理 - 网络配置与管理 - 系统安全与权限管理 3.系统管理与维护 - 系统优化与性能调优 - 安全配置与防火墙设置 - 系统备份与恢复 - 系统升级与维护 4.网络与服务配置 - 网络接口配置与管理 - DNS配置与服务设置 - 服务管理与配置文件解析 - 高级网络配置与路由设置 5.硬件管理与系统调优 - 硬件驱动与设备管理 - 系统性能调优与监控 - 系统日志分析与故障排查 学习方法与实用技巧 学习鸟哥的Linux笔记时,建议采用“理解-实践-巩固”的学习方法。理解笔记中的理论知识,明确每个命令的作用和使用场景;通过实际操作加深理解,例如在命令行中执行笔记中的示例命令,观察输出结果;通过归结起来说与复习巩固所学内容,形成自己的知识体系。 除了这些之外呢,鸟哥的笔记中包含大量实际案例,读者可以通过模拟真实场景,如搭建一个小型Linux服务器、配置网络环境、管理用户权限等,来提升实际操作能力。笔记中还提供了丰富的注释和提示,帮助读者在学习过程中及时发现问题并解决。 应用场景与学习价值 鸟哥的Linux笔记不仅适用于Linux初学者,也适用于系统管理员、开发人员、运维工程师等不同角色。对于初学者来说,笔记提供了从零开始的学习路径,帮助其快速掌握Linux系统的基本操作;对于系统管理员来说呢,笔记中的系统管理、服务配置、安全设置等内容,是日常工作中不可或缺的工具;对于开发人员来说,笔记中的命令行操作、文件管理、网络配置等内容,有助于提高开发效率和系统稳定性。 除了这些之外呢,笔记中的内容也适用于企业级Linux系统部署与管理,帮助企业在大规模系统环境中实现高效、稳定的操作。笔记中的实用技巧和操作步骤,能够帮助读者在实际工作中快速解决问题,提升工作效率。 核心知识点详解 鸟哥的Linux笔记中涉及的核心知识点包括: 1.用户与组管理 - 用户管理:`useradd`, `usermod`, `userdel` - 组管理:`groupadd`, `groupmod`, `groupdel` - 用户权限:`chmod`, `chown`, `umask` 2.系统服务与进程管理 - 服务管理:`systemctl`, `service` - 进程管理:`ps`, `top`, `kill`, `nice` 3.网络配置与管理 - 网络接口配置:`ifconfig`, `ip` - DNS配置:`named`, `nslookup` - 服务配置:`sshd`, `nginx`, `apache` 4.系统安全与权限管理 - 安全设置:`passwd`, `shadow`, `sudo` - 权限管理:`chmod`, `chown`, `setfacl` 5.系统监控与日志管理 - 系统监控:`top`, `htop`, `dmesg` - 日志管理:`journalctl`, `logrotate` 实用操作与案例解析 在学习鸟哥的Linux笔记时,可以通过实际操作来加深理解。
例如,学习如何配置网络环境时,可以按照笔记中的步骤,完成以下操作: 1.安装网络服务 - 使用 `yum install nginx` 安装Nginx - 配置 `nginx.conf` 文件,设置监听端口和服务器名称 - 启动Nginx服务并检查状态 2.配置防火墙 - 使用 `firewalld` 配置允许特定端口的访问 - 检查防火墙规则,确保服务正常运行 3.管理用户权限 - 创建新用户并设置密码 - 配置用户权限,限制其访问特定目录 - 使用 `sudo` 命令提升权限,执行系统管理任务 4.系统日志分析 - 使用 `journalctl` 查看系统日志 - 分析日志内容,排查系统问题 - 配置日志轮转,防止日志文件过大 常见问题与解决方案 在学习鸟哥的Linux笔记过程中,可能会遇到一些常见问题,以下是部分常见问题及其解决方案: 1.无法启动系统 - 检查启动日志,使用 `journalctl -b` 查看系统日志 - 检查硬盘分区和文件系统是否正常 - 确保内核镜像和启动配置文件正确 2.无法访问网络 - 检查网络接口是否启用,使用 `ip a` 查看状态 - 配置 `resolv.conf` 文件,确保DNS设置正确 - 检查防火墙规则,确保端口开放 3.权限问题 - 使用 `ls -l` 查看文件权限 - 使用 `chmod` 修改权限,确保用户有读写权限 - 使用 `chown` 修改所有者,确保权限正确 4.系统崩溃或卡死 - 检查系统日志,查看是否有错误信息 - 重启系统,检查是否为临时性问题 - 更新系统,确保所有软件包为最新版本 学习建议与归结起来说 学习鸟哥的Linux笔记时,建议结合实践操作,逐步掌握系统管理的核心技能。
于此同时呢,注意学习笔记中的实用技巧,如命令行操作、系统优化、安全配置等,这些内容在实际工作中具有重要价值。
除了这些以外呢,建议定期复习笔记内容,巩固所学知识,形成自己的知识体系。鸟哥的Linux笔记不仅是学习Linux系统的指南,更是提升系统管理能力的重要工具,对于从事IT相关工作的人员具有重要的参考价值。 归结起来说 鸟哥的Linux笔记是Linux系统学习领域中最具影响力的教程之一,内容系统全面、语言通俗易懂,涵盖了Linux系统的基础知识、命令行操作、系统管理、网络配置、硬件管理等多个方面。通过深入学习笔记中的核心知识点与操作技巧,读者可以更高效地掌握Linux系统,提升系统管理与运维能力。本文从笔记的结构、内容深度、学习方法、应用场景等多个维度,详细解析了鸟哥的Linux笔记的实用价值,并结合实际操作案例,为读者提供了系统性的学习路径和操作建议。